Metal decor items or outdoor metal furniture require one of two kinds of paint when you want to give them new life, cover rusted spots, or change their color. … WebMay 19, 2011 · Wash the metal thoroughly with hot soapy water. Rinse the metal and let it dry completely for several hours. Rinse the metal again with a weak solution of water and ammonia and allow it to dry. Remove any handles or other attachments from the metal. Sand the entire metal surface thoroughly, including crevices and dents. WebStep #2: Prepare the Metal. Preparation is key to preparing metal for paint adhesion and long-lasting protection. Like any surface, metal will often contain contaminates, including existing paint, rust and oil. These impurities can inhibit adhesion, therefore must be removed before painting metal.
